Hi - cleaned earth strap connections on engine and near the battery post today. Also managed to get the starter to turn by adding a wire to the ignition terminal and touching the +ve battery post - so I am glad the starter is okay.

However when taking a voltage meter to the ignition trigger for the starter solenoid (yellow wire) and when the key is turned - I only get 0.2V at the terminal and not +12V as expected - leading me to believe the ignition switch is at fault. Does anyone have any tips on removing the ignition switch barrel for inspection?

Also what is the yellow/blue wire on the starter solenoid for?
